%description
|
||||
Use a decorator to get setuptools entry points that allows others to use your commandline utility as a home for their related sub-commands. You get to choose where these sub-commands or sub-groups can be registered but the plugin developer gets to choose they ARE registered. You could have all plugins register alongside the core commands, in a special sub-group, across multiple sub-groups, or some combination.
